    Thank you all for this great thread!

    With the details in these reports we've found and fixed the "not loading from cache even when you have it" issue on Blight. I've taken a quick look at it and load times have increased significantly for me after deleting world cache and going there once to load it again (without having to relog). We'll continue to run this on Blight until Tuesday in case anyone finds problems with it that might prevent it from going to Live shards. If you go take a look at it and find something to report, please send your details in to [email protected].

    Look for this to go to Live shards on Tuesday maintenance (when you'll also have a huge database update, so will be longer loading times the first time you go anywhere.)

    I think the overall porting problems that I (we)) was having over the last couple of weeks is getting better. I do notice this though...

    Before all the work on porting started I could port for hours. If I went to Tazoon after porting a dozen times I would get booted at the "Receiving World Objects" screen. If I stayed out of Tazoon I could port at least 2-3 dozen times before it would boot me. With all this latest work.. and it is improving.... I can only port maybe 10 times tops before it hangs up and I have to force a relog. I just wanted to add that so you had another players perspective on the porting problems.

    To sum it up... porting wasn't all that bad for me before as long as I stayed out of tazoon. With the patch a couple of weeks ago it was unbearable... now it's better but, I think you still have some work to do yet. Keep up the good work guys.

    I used to get FPS in the high teens to high 20s, sometimes as high as 30+.

    After hitting 6 gates (last stand-&gt;nana-&gt;bristugo -- 2x) my fps dropped to between 3.9 with a high of 6.7.

    This was post-patch, post hotfix to improve FPS....

    I know others that have to log after every 4-5 ports or the game is unplayable.

    Oh, and those that don't need to relog get spared that from crashing on opening silos after porting or accessing house/guild inventories.

    Those of you that aren't having these issues, great. I upgraded to 2 GiG of RAM (from 1 GiG) and still had to re-log every 6 or so ports.

    Memory leak is worse than it's ever been for me and others I know -- it may be fine for some of you, but those of you that have no problems, please do not dismiss those of us that are having a horrendous time trying to play this game.

    Some patch back in early part of the year was supposed to fix memory leak, instead it transfered the massive drain of tazoon into cities such as Aug, Dalimond, and worst of all, New Rachivel, which used to be the home base of many a high level player/crafter. I can port to NR with about 350 meg of RAM avail and it hits about 70 meg instantly. I've crashed trying to leave NR because of the memory leak.
